Internationally Recognised Degree

Many Bosnian medical universities are listed in the World Directory of Medical Schools (WDOMS). Students planning to practice medicine in India should always ensure they choose a university that complies with the latest National Medical Commission (NMC) regulations.

Eligibility Criteria

Students applying for MBBS in Bosnia generally need to:

  • Complete 10+2 from a recognized board.
  • Study Physics, Chemistry and Biology.
  • Obtain minimum 50% marks in PCB (General Category).
  • Obtain minimum 40% marks in PCB (Reserved Category) as per current Indian eligibility norms.
  • Complete 17 years of age on or before 31 December of the admission year.
  • Qualify NEET if planning to practice medicine in India.

Documents Required

Students generally need:

  • Class 10 Mark Sheet
  • Class 12 Mark Sheet
  • Valid Passport
  • NEET Scorecard
  • Passport Size Photographs
  • Birth Certificate (if required)
  • Medical Fitness Certificate
  • Police Clearance Certificate (if required)
  • University-specific Documents
